Solution for 0.06(3y-4)=0.5(y+4) equation:



0.06(3y-4)=0.5(y+4)
We move all terms to the left:
0.06(3y-4)-(0.5(y+4))=0
We multiply parentheses
0.18y-(0.5(y+4))-0.24=0
We calculate terms in parentheses: -(0.5(y+4)), so:
0.5(y+4)
We multiply parentheses
0.5y+2
Back to the equation:
-(0.5y+2)
We get rid of parentheses
0.18y-0.5y-2-0.24=0
We add all the numbers together, and all the variables
-0.32y-2.24=0
We move all terms containing y to the left, all other terms to the right
-0.32y=2.24
y=2.24/-0.32
y=-7
